Friday Late: Bright Young Things

This event has finished Took place on: Friday, 9th Mar 2018

 £15

Immerse yourself in the glittering world of the 1920s and 1930s at London Transport Museum’s Friday Late.

Inspired by the Museum’s Poster Girls – a century of art and design exhibition, with music and bars, guests can experience vintage girl power and iconic art movements through curated lectures, tours and workshops. Party goers can also enjoy unusual games inspired by the era such as Good Cop Bad Cop, Wits and Wagers and Cash ‘n’ Guns and a two for £12 offer on Southside cocktails, the tipple of choice for Al Capone and the mobsters of Chicago.

Highlights include:

Performances by

The Susie Qs, a close-harmony trio singing swing classics and performing the dance moves to match
Swing Patrol & the Dixie Dinahs with their fun and friendly introduction to Charleston dancing. Guests can also take part in Charleston lessons

Talks

Hear about the scandalous female characters who personified ‘girl power’ in the 1920s and 1930s from Lucinda Gosling of the Mary Evans Picture Library, who has written widely on various aspects of 20th century social history
The stories of some of the remarkable women who have graced the corridors of the iconic Savoy Hotel are revealed by the Savoy’s archivist, Susan Scott
Learn about London’s first skyscraper and Art Deco architectural masterpiece, 55 Broadway, and how the public art on the façade caused public outrage

Screening

Pianist Andrew Oliver from The Lucky Dog Picturehouse accompanies a programme of vintage British newsreels, travel documentaries and comedies from the 1920s.

Exhibition: Poster Girls – a century of art and design

Visit the Poster Girls exhibition which features over 150 stunning posters and original artworks and showcases female poster designers, many from the 1920s and 1930s, and reveals the hidden stories behind their work.
